В этом уроке научимся создавать 2д игры с помощью игрового движка Phaser.js. Научимся работать с физикий, анимацией, спрайтами, обрабатывать столкновения игровых обьектов между собой, а также события связанные с нажатием клавиш. В результате получится небольшая игра где можно бегать, прыгать по платформам, собирать звездочки, будет отображаться счет, а после столкновения с бомбой персонаж будет погибать. Движок Phaser.js можно использовать как для разработки компьютерных или мобильных игр, так и игр для социальных сетей (из коробки доступна интеграция с Facebook). 0:40 - Создание сцены 1:57 - Загрузка ассетов 2:32 - Добавление обьектов на сцену 4:03 - Подключение физики 5:16 - Создание анимации 6:45 - Управление персонажем 8:20 - Добавление звездочек 10:00 - Счет 10:46 - Gameover Ссылка на папку assets:
Код игры:
Поиграть в игру, можно здесь:
#созданиеигр #2дигра #javascript #gamedev #уроки #создатьигруснуля #каксоздатьигру #сделатьсвоюигру #каксоздатьсвоюигру #урокиjs #javascriptснуля #javascriptобучение